    Gamechanger :) - proper 4th on X32 thanks to grblHAL

    Flash 4-axes firmware

    upload_2024-8-7_21-4-9.png

    Connect - see A-axis buttons as firmware reported it has a 4th

    upload_2024-8-7_21-4-44.png

    And setup steps per mm, acceleration, max rate etc

    I have to agree... I was really dreading how envolved going the MACH direction was gonna be... I just want to load a gcode file and go... I'm thinking, with the BlackBox 32X, I can start to enjoy the machine again...

    Additionally... I've picked up a few things reading other people's post...Can you confirm I'm not confused...

    1) Wire the two Y axis motors together in parrallel

    2) Plug the Y axis motors into "Motor Y" connection on the BlackBox 32X controller

    3) Plug rotary axis into "Motor Y2" connection on the BlackBox 32X controller

    4) Wire each axis' min and max limit switches together in parrallel and put into respective limit switch connection on the BlackBox 32X controller
